Private progress catalogue
The catalogue may contain the child’s full name, group, level, an optional avatar, progress, notes and badges. Data is used to provide the educational activity and inform the child/parent, on the basis of the contract or requested pre-contractual steps and the legitimate interest in securing and organising the service. The personal code is stored only as a hash, sessions expire automatically, and administration access is limited through WordPress permissions. Catalogue data is not sent to Google Analytics. A parent or legal representative may use the contact details on this page to request access, correction, deletion or other rights.
Curriculum, PDFs and catalogue statistics
The catalogue profile includes the assigned programme (Scratch or Web Design). It determines the displayed PDF, applicable missions and totals used for progress. Automatic statistics are calculated exclusively from active badges applicable to the child’s programme; manual adjustments are identified separately in the administration area. The PDF is served only after the private session is verified, with indexing and caching disabled and without a download button in the interface. As with any document visible on a device, technical copying cannot be prevented absolutely. Catalogue pages and the document do not load Google Analytics. Google Analytics and Search Console
Google Analytics is not active at this time. If it is configured in the admin area, the tag will load only after express consent for the analytics category.
Data, purpose and recipients
After consent, Google Analytics may measure visited pages, interactions, sessions, browser and device type and approximate location. The provider is Google Ireland Limited and its entities/processors. The theme disables advertising signals and ad personalisation and intentionally sends no names, contact details or catalogue information.
Retention and cookies
The declared retention period for user-level and event-level data is 2 months and must match the GA4 property setting. The theme technically limits _ga and _ga_<container> cookies to 180 days. The consent preference is kept for 180 days.
Withdrawing consent
Consent may be refused or withdrawn at any time from the “Cookie preferences” button. On withdrawal, the theme stops measurement and removes accessible Analytics cookies from this domain. Withdrawal does not affect prior lawful processing.
Google Search Console
Search Console verification uses only a technical meta tag in the page header. It does not install cookies or track visitor behaviour.
